generic: fix build warning

Fixes a unused variable warning:

drivers/of/of_net.c: In function 'of_get_mac_address_mtd':
drivers/of/of_net.c:92:19: warning: unused variable 'prop' [-Wunused-variable]

Signed-off-by: David Bauer <mail@david-bauer.net>
